FactorAverage Cost
Driveway size (up to 400 sq ft)$100 - $200
Driveway size (400-800 sq ft)$200 - $400
Staining severity$50 - $150 extra
Material type (concrete)$100 - $300
Material type (pavers)$150 - $350
Accessibility challenges$50 - $100
Additional services (sealing, stain removal)$50 - $200

Additional ServicesAverage Price
Driveway sealing$100 - $300
Stain removal$50 - $150
Surface repair$200 - $500
Crack filling$100 - $250
Decorative stamping$300 - $800
Sealing and coating$150 - $400
Moss and algae removal$75 - $200
Oil stain treatment$100 - $250
Drainage correction$200 - $600
Edge trimming$50 - $150
